Oprah Winfrey will join Diane von Furstenberg in Venice for the 15th edition of the prestigious DVF Awards.

The city of Venice will host the 15th edition of the DVF Awards, which celebrate extraordinary women in a ceremony known for its elegance and purpose. This year, Oprah Winfrey will join Diane von Furstenberg as a presenter for the event, which coincides with the 60th Biennale di Venezia and the 81st Venice Film Festival.

This year’s honorees include Jacinda Ardern, former Prime Minister of New Zealand; Yael Admi, co-founder of Women Wage Peace; Reem Al-Hajajreh, co-founder and director of Women of the Sun; Xiye Bastida, climate activist and co-founder of Re-Earth Initiative; Alessandra Kustermann, reproductive rights advocate; and Graça Machel, advocate for women’s and children’s rights.

The event will also feature Italian actress and director Paola Cortellesi and a performance by Freya Ridings. The DVF Awards, established in 2010 by von Furstenberg and the Diller-von Furstenberg Foundation, grant $100,000 to each honoree to support their nonprofit organizations. Additionally, further grants will be awarded to five past honorees, highlighting the lasting impact of this prestigious recognition.
